Several vendors offer patch management tools that consume vulnerability scanner results and prioritize patches based on those findings. The best fit depends on which scanner you use (Tenable, Qualys, Rapid7, etc.) and whether you want a standalone patch tool or a unified vulnerability/remediation platform.
| Vendor / Tool | Scanner-driven prioritization | Notes |
|---|---|---|
| Tenable Patch Management | Yes | Native integration with Tenable vulnerability data; correlates vulnerabilities with available patches and prioritizes remediation based on exposure, exploitability, and risk. Tenable® |
| Qualys VMDR with Patch Management | Yes | Combines vulnerability management and patching; prioritizes remediation based on risk, threat intelligence, and business criticality. Qualys |
| Automox Vulnerability Remediation | Yes | Imports scanner findings and maps them to patches or mitigation actions, allowing teams to prioritize and remediate from one console. Automox |
| Ivanti Neurons for Patch Management | Yes | Uses risk-based prioritization with vulnerability intelligence and endpoint context to determine what should be patched first. Ivanti |
| NinjaOne Vulnerability Management + Patch Management | Yes | Maps detected vulnerabilities to the patches that fix them and uses risk prioritization for remediation workflows. NinjaOne |
| HCLSoftware BigFix Remediate | Yes | Integrates with scanners such as Tenable, Qualys, and Rapid7 to ingest findings and connect them to automated remediation actions. HCL Software |
| JetPatch | Yes | Designed specifically around vulnerability-driven patching; integrates with scanners including Tenable, Qualys, and Rapid7 and creates remediation plans from prioritized findings. JetPatch |

If you mean a tool that takes findings from an existing vulnerability scanner and uses those findings to prioritize or drive patch deployment, several vendors offer this capability. Common options include:
| Vendor / Tool | How it uses scanner findings |
|---|---|
| Tenable Patch Management | Correlates vulnerabilities with available patches and uses Tenable vulnerability data, prioritization, and threat intelligence to guide remediation. It is designed to connect vulnerability management with patching workflows. Tenable® |
| JetPatch | Integrates with scanners such as Tenable, Qualys, and Rapid7 to ingest vulnerability findings, prioritize remediation, and automate patch deployment workflows. JetPatch JetPatch |
| Ivanti Neurons for Patch Management | Uses risk-based prioritization, vulnerability intelligence, and integrations with vulnerability data sources to determine which patches should be addressed first. Ivanti |
| HCLSoftware BigFix Remediate | Integrates vulnerability findings (including from Tenable, Qualys, and Rapid7 through vulnerability remediation modules) and maps them to remediation actions. HCL Software |
| Automox Vulnerability Sync | Pulls vulnerability scanner findings into Automox, prioritizes affected endpoints, and deploys patches or mitigations. Automox |
